The time to install your basketball hoop depends on the type of hoop you're installing. 

For in-ground hoops, it's best to allow at least five days total for the entire process, which includes any utility marking, hole excavation, anchor placement, concrete pouring and setting, and final setup of the hoop itself.

The time to set up a mounted basketball hoop is significantly shorter, with most projects completed in just a few hours.

You can start by finding playground installers in your area that have amassed mostly positive reviews online. Next, search for the companies on the Better Business Bureau’s (BBB) website to see if any consumer complaints have been filed. Once you rule out companies with poor reviews and a history of complaints, contact the remaining options and ask the following questions to find the right installer for you:

  • Will you pull permits if required?

  • Do you offer a warranty?

  • How long do you expect the installation to take?

  • Do you have experience working with the specific playground material I want?

The cost of the materials to build a DIY playground will run you about $700 to $1,000, which could vary based on the type of lumber you choose to use. On the other hand, buying a pre-made playset costs $1,000 to $6,500 or more, and if you choose to have it professionally installed, you’ll pay an additional $330 to $700.
